Serial Memory SPI Evaluation Kit

Microchip Technology Serial Memory SPI Evaluation Kit demonstrates features, functionality, and low-power operation of Microchip SPI Serial EEPROM devices. The included Graphical User Interface (GUI) makes it easy to configure and evaluate SPI Serial EEPROMs. The kit shortens the overall development time needed to bring designs from prototype to production.
